Lily Sweet-Briar's birthday

by L. Valentine

Age rating: Ages 8–12 · Children

Age rating and Christian content guidance for parents.

First published 1868

Lily Sweet-Briar celebrates her birthday with a party, encountering whimsical events and charming characters in a delightful, old-fashioned setting.
